Ver Mensaje Individual
  #2 (permalink)  
Antiguo 18/01/2012, 15:27
Avatar de function
function
 
Fecha de Ingreso: abril-2010
Mensajes: 278
Antigüedad: 14 años
Puntos: 13
Respuesta: Impedir el inicio de sesion simultaneo con mismo usuario.

haz una tabla que guarde el inicio de sesion y el fin de sesion
luego al iniciar sesion pregunta si el usuario ya esta iniciada sesin y le das acceso o se lo niegas, ejemplo:

TABLA Log
id - start - end - status

en start cuando inicie sesion guardas la fecha y en status 1 (para logged por ejemplo)
en end cuando salga guardas la fecha y cambias el status a 2

El inconveniente y se me acaba de ocurrir es ue pasa si se le cierra el navegador sin haber cerrado sesion, creo que eso lo podrias arreglar con una cookie

Espero te haya ayudado en algo
__________________
~# echo Hemos logrado la independencia, pero no la libertad >> SimonBolivar